Apple is gearing up for its much-anticipated “Awe Dropping” event, which will take place on Tuesday, September 9, 2025. The event begins at 1 p.m. Eastern Time (10 a.m. Pacific Time) at the Steve Jobs Theater in Cupertino, California.

iPhone 17 Series, Apple Watches, and More: What’s Coming

Apple’s September event usually brings new iPhones, but this year the lineup looks bigger and more exciting. Here are the main products expected to make their debut:

  • iPhone 17 Lineup: Apple is preparing to launch the iPhone 17, 17 Pro, 17 Pro Max, and the all-new iPhone 17 Air. The Air model is rumored to be ultra-thin at just 5.5 mm, making it one of Apple’s boldest design experiments in years.

  • Apple Watch Series 11 & Ultra 3: Fitness fans can expect upgrades with the Series 11 and the Ultra 3, which may feature stronger performance, better durability, and new health sensors.

  • Apple Watch SE 3: For those looking for a more affordable smartwatch, the SE 3 is expected to offer Apple’s core features at a lower price.

  • AirPods Pro 3: A new generation of AirPods may include improved health tracking, enhanced sound quality, and longer battery life.

  • AI and iOS 26 Features: Apple is expected to showcase “Apple Intelligence”, a new AI system integrated into iOS 26. This could bring more natural Siri responses, smarter on-device tools, and a fresh “Liquid Glass” interface.

  • No SIM Slot iPhones: Apple may expand the eSIM-only design globally, removing physical SIM slots from all iPhone 17 models. This would be a major shift for users worldwide.

With so many products lined up, this event could mark one of the most ambitious launches in Apple’s history.

How and Where to Watch the Live Event

Apple makes it simple for fans, customers, and tech enthusiasts to watch its events in real time. Here’s how you can follow the “Awe Dropping” keynote live:

  • Apple’s Official Website – The event will stream directly on Apple’s Events page.

  • Apple TV App – Available across iPhone, iPad, Mac, and Apple TV devices for seamless streaming.

  • YouTube – Apple’s official YouTube channel will also host the livestream, making it easy to watch from any device worldwide.

The event is completely free to watch, with no subscriptions or sign-ups required. All you need is an internet connection and a screen.
